About Hourglass
Hourglass Helpline volunteers are often the first port of call for vulnerable older people (or perhaps worried family members or carers). They provide a listening ear, emotional support and explore various sources of help.
Appeal
Hourglass are looking for home based volunteers throughout Northern Ireland. Can you offer your time for just one shift a week ?
You don’t need to be expert in abuse or the support framework for victims – just compassionate, understanding and have an interest in issues affecting older people. They will provide full training, and you’ll have extensive support from staff and other volunteers in the team.
If the following apply to you, then they want to hear from you:
- aged 18 or over;
- enjoy working with older people;
- excellent communication skills;
- can build a rapport with older people, and or people in distress;
- can provide empathy, advice, support or just be someone who can listen;
- willing to undertake comprehensive training to provide you with the relevant knowledge and skills to handle helpline calls.
Hourglass would like you to take calls for a minimum of half a day (4 hours ), at least one day a week (Monday – Friday (09:00-13:00 / 13:00-17:00).
Tasks and responsibilities
Answer helpline calls, providing appropriate information, advice and support to callers
- Respond to helpline email enquiries
- Use of Hourglass IT systems to accurately record caller communications and responses
